We are migrating from Nagios Core to Nagios XI. We have several (hundreds) timeperiod definitions in core that are defined in ET. Our Nagios XI infrastructure is designed to UTC so we cannot change the system config/system setting to be ET. Is there a TZ 'converter' or 'specifier' (or plans for it) for people in our situation? Else, it seems we will have to adjust all these timeperiods 2x/year when the clocks change.
